/** \file blender/gpu/gwn_vertex_format.h
* \ingroup gpu
*
* Gawain vertex format
*/
#ifndef __GWN_VERTEX_FORMAT_H__
#define __GWN_VERTEX_FORMAT_H__
#include "GPU_common.h"
#define GWN_VERT_ATTR_MAX_LEN 16
#define GWN_VERT_ATTR_MAX_NAMES 3
#define GWN_VERT_ATTR_NAME_AVERAGE_LEN 11
#define GWN_VERT_ATTR_NAMES_BUF_LEN ((GWN_VERT_ATTR_NAME_AVERAGE_LEN + 1) * GWN_VERT_ATTR_MAX_LEN)
typedef enum {
GWN_COMP_I8,
GWN_COMP_U8,
GWN_COMP_I16,
GWN_COMP_U16,
GWN_COMP_I32,
GWN_COMP_U32,
GWN_COMP_F32,
GWN_COMP_I10
} Gwn_VertCompType;
typedef enum {
GWN_FETCH_FLOAT,
GWN_FETCH_INT,
GWN_FETCH_INT_TO_FLOAT_UNIT, /* 127 (ubyte) -> 0.5 (and so on for other int types) */
GWN_FETCH_INT_TO_FLOAT /* 127 (any int type) -> 127.0 */
} Gwn_VertFetchMode;
typedef struct Gwn_VertAttr {
Gwn_VertFetchMode fetch_mode;
Gwn_VertCompType comp_type;
uint gl_comp_type;
uint comp_len; /* 1 to 4 or 8 or 12 or 16 */
uint sz; /* size in bytes, 1 to 64 */
uint offset; /* from beginning of vertex, in bytes */
uint name_len; /* up to GWN_VERT_ATTR_MAX_NAMES */
const char* name[GWN_VERT_ATTR_MAX_NAMES];
} Gwn_VertAttr;
typedef struct Gwn_VertFormat {
uint attr_len; /* 0 to 16 (GWN_VERT_ATTR_MAX_LEN) */
uint name_len; /* total count of active vertex attrib */
uint stride; /* stride in bytes, 1 to 256 */
uint name_offset;
bool packed;
char names[GWN_VERT_ATTR_NAMES_BUF_LEN];
Gwn_VertAttr attribs[GWN_VERT_ATTR_MAX_LEN]; /* TODO: variable-size attribs array */
} Gwn_VertFormat;
void GWN_vertformat_clear(Gwn_VertFormat*);
void GWN_vertformat_copy(Gwn_VertFormat* dest, const Gwn_VertFormat* src);
uint GWN_vertformat_attr_add(Gwn_VertFormat*, const char* name, Gwn_VertCompType, uint comp_len, Gwn_VertFetchMode);
void GWN_vertformat_alias_add(Gwn_VertFormat*, const char* alias);
/* format conversion */
typedef struct Gwn_PackedNormal {
int x : 10;
int y : 10;
int z : 10;
int w : 2; /* 0 by default, can manually set to { -2, -1, 0, 1 } */
} Gwn_PackedNormal;
Gwn_PackedNormal GWN_normal_convert_i10_v3(const float data[3]);
Gwn_PackedNormal GWN_normal_convert_i10_s3(const short data[3]);
#endif /* __GWN_VERTEX_FORMAT_H__ */
